			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Can I display ads on more than one site on my google adsense account?</p>
<p>You may display ads on more then one site using your google adsense account.  The more sites you have displaying revelant google adsense ads, the more profit you can earn.  You don’t even have to notify google of the new sites displaying ads. However  any new site that  you add must conform to google adsense program policies, because if your account gets terminated for any reason, you would not be able to display the Google Adsense ads on any of them.</p>
<p><span id="more-95"></span></p>
<p>Google gives you options for adding new ad-zones to your google adsense account, these ad-zones help you keep track of how well your ads are performing on that site or section of that site. Good placements of the ads are key thing to keep in mind, you dont want your ads to appear as ads, you want them to appear as a solution to your visitors.</p>
<p>How much of a profit can be earned having more then one site displaying google ads? </p>
<p>How much you will be earning will depend on how much the advertisers are willing to pay per click. It will also depend on the keywords required. If the keywords are in high demand by the advertiser, you could receive more cost per click. On the other hand, low demand keywords will earn you just a few cents per click.</p>

<p>Google AdSense is a fast and easy way for website publishers of all sizes to display relevant and text-based Google ads on their website’s content pages and earn money in the process. The ads displayed are related to what your users are looking for on your site. This is the main reason why you both can monetize and enhance your content pages using AdSense.</p>
<p><span id="more-9"></span></p>
<p>How much you will be earning will depend on how much the advertisers are willing to pay. It will depend also on the keywords required. If the keywords the advertisers have chosen are in high demand, you could receive more dollars per click. On the other hand, low demand keywords will earn you just a few cents per click.</p>
<p>How can you start making profits out of your website using AdSense?</p>
<p>1. Sign up for an AdSense account. It will only take a few minutes of your time.</p>
<p>2. When the site is accepted, you will be receiving a clip code to include in your web pages. You can insert this code on as many pages or web sites that you want. The AdWords will start appearing immediately after.</p>
<p>3. You will be earning a few cents or some dollars per click when someone starts clicking on the AdWords displayed on any of your web pages. Trying to earn false revenues by repetitively clicking on your own ads is a no-no. This will result in a penalty or the possibility of your site being eliminated. The money you have already earned may be lost because of this.</p>
<p>4. View your statistics. AdSense earnings can be checked anytime by logging into your web site account.</p>

<p>How do you increase your AdSense earnings?</p>
<p>1. Choose one topic per page. It is best to write content for your page with just a few targeted phrases. The search engine will then serve ads that are more relevant which will then result in higher click-through.</p>
<p>2. Using white space around your ad. This can make your ad stand out from the rest of your page so visitors can spot them easily. There are also other choices of colours you can use, provided by search engines, which can harmonize the colour of your ad with the web page colour.</p>
<p>3. Test your ad placement. It is recommended to use the vertical format that runs down the side of the web page to get more positive results. You can also try both horizontal and vertical formats for a certain period of time to see which one will give you better results.</p>
<p>4. More content-based pages. Widen the theme of your website by creating pages that focus more on your keyword phrases. This will optimize the pages for the search engines. It can not only attract traffic but also make them more relevant for the AdWords to be displayed.</p>
